如果项目中引用了其他没有源码的dll文件,并且此dll文件是没有强名称的程序集,则编译时会出现类似 "Assembly generation failed -- 引用的程序集 'xxxxxxxxxxx' 没有强名称" 这样的错误。 我这里引用的是Interop.Interop.MSScriptControl.dll程序集,它不是强名称的,则需要进行以下操作: 1.打开SDK 命令提示窗口; 2...
但是,实际上使用COM组件(包括版本升级)也是一件颇为麻烦的事:为了运行COM组件就必 须在组册表中对其进行注册,重新编译有可能破坏Guid从而导致原来引用此COM组件的程序不能正确运行,等等。 在.Net中,微软引入了一种新的解决方案:强命名程序集(Strong Name),以及与之配套的全局程序集缓存(GAC)来解决这个问题。 我们...
10、反复定义造成未将对象引用设置到对象的实例错误.
上代码,以及什么叫失败?是抛出异常吗?
我这里是已经解决好后的了,首先出现那个过了试用期30天然后阻止你再用的时候,看了好多解决方式,有...
vs编译ASP.NET提示失败1个,error CS0246: 未能找到类型或命名空间名“CSFrameworkV5”(是否缺少 using 指令或程序集引用? vs编译解决方案提示失败1个,错误列表没有任何提示,但是查看输出有错误: error CS0246: 未能找到类型或命名空间名“CSFrameworkV5”(是否缺少 using 指令或程序集引用?
问题是您需要使用actions/setup-dotnet@v3而不是actions/setup-dotnet@v1,并在进入构建步骤之前进行恢复...
注册COM 失败,因为引用的程序集未注册问题描述 投票:0回答:1我有一个程序集,其中包含应公开给 COM 的以下类: using Microsoft.VisualStudio.TestPlatform.ObjectModel; namespace Interop { [ComVisible(true)] [InterfaceType(ComInterfaceType.InterfaceIsDual)] public interface ITestCase { TestCase TestCase {...
如果我正确理解了Scott Hanselman's post here,那么我应该能够从框架4.7.2解决方案中引用.net标准库。 我想使用Nuget来安装这样的参考。 我正在将Azure DevOps Artifacts用于Nuget包。当我推送.net标准解决方案时,我可以看到该软件包确实创建了,并且Nuget安装命令是...